Simply so, how do I screenshot my Android lock screen?

To screenshot lock screen on Android simply press and hold the “Power” + “Volume down” buttons simultaneously, or press “Power” + “Home” keys on Samsung phones. Hold these keys until you notice a flash along the edge of the screen. The captured screenshot will then be saved on the phones Gallery app.

What happened to my screenshot button?

What's missing is the Screenshot button, which was previously at the bottom of the power menu in Android 10. In Android 11, Google has moved it to the Recents multitasking screen, where you'll find it underneath the corresponding screen.

How do I change screenshot settings on Samsung?

This is how to get it to work.
  1. Head into settings > advanced features > motions and gestures > palm swipe to capture. Make sure this option is toggled on.
  2. Swipe the side of your hand across the display.
  3. The screen will be captured, flashing and saving in the "screenshots" album/folder in the gallery.

Can take screenshot due to security policy?

  1. The Android OS now prevents screenshots from being taken while in Incognito Mode in the Chrome browser.
  2. If your Android device was issued to you by a school or company, they may have enforced policies that prevent screenshots.
  3. Some apps have a policy that prevents screenshots from being taken.

How do you take a screenshot of tapping your phone back?

How to use iPhone Back Tap
  1. Make sure your iPhone has updated to iOS 14.
  2. 2.To set up Back Tap, head to Settings > Accessibility.
  3. Tap Touch.
  4. Scroll to the bottom of the page, and choose Back Tap.
  5. Tap Double Tap or Triple Tap to Pick an action.
  6. To set up Double Tap to take a screenshot, simply tap Screenshot.

What is Prtscn button?

Sometimes abbreviated as Prscr, PRTSC, PrtScrn, Prt Scrn, PrntScrn, or Ps/SR, the Print Screen key is a keyboard key found on most computer keyboards. When pressed, the key either sends the current screen image to the computer clipboard or the printer depending on the operating system or running program.

How do you record your screen on Windows?

You'll notice a “record” button — the circle icon — or you can press the Windows key + Alt + R at the same time to start recording. In fact, there's no need to launch the Game bar at all; you can just use the keyboard shortcut to start recording screen activity.

How do I Screenshot a whole page in Windows 10?

Hit the Windows key + G key to call up the Game bar. From here, you can click the screenshot button in the Game bar or use the default keyboard shortcut Windows key + Alt + PrtScn to snap a full-screen screenshot.
